Channeling the vibrancy of the city’s history and culture, this elegant downtown Tampa wedding inspiration shoot combined vibrant hues of fuchsia, coral, and magenta blooms and lush greenery. Classic white linens and luxe gold details elevated the decor, befitting the sophisticated, historic space.
“The masterfully curated bold colors and intentional pieces harmonized with the essence of The Spiral Staircase. Every design element seemed to dance with the space’s architectural rhythm—balancing vibrancy and sophistication in equal measure,” Christina at Heart & Root Photography beamed. “I loved how the design details seamlessly complemented the architecture and interior aesthetic of the venue. Rather than overpowering the space, the styling felt like an elegant extension of its original charm, enhanced beautifully by Jobelle Designs’ creative vision. One of my favorite scenes was the peacock blue room—its moody palette, layered textures, and interplay of natural light created such a cinematic atmosphere.”











The Inspiration
“We blended structured fashion with bold floral movement and velvet textures. The overall feeling was modern luxury rooted in classic composition.
We used bold color and texture, but kept the foundation classic. Clean tablescapes, strong structure, and elegant balance kept the design timeless. This style fits a couple who loves art, color, and individuality. They want a wedding that feels like an experience, not something copied from Pinterest. Everything was custom. Nothing was rented pre-styled. Every table, arrangement, and install was created for this space.
We pulled color directly from the murals in the venue. Deep greens, mauves, coral, rich jewel tones, and tropical brights all worked together. Each room had its own feeling but still tied into the full story.” –Karen Aucoin, Owner, Studio 131 Weddings and Events | JoBelle



The Venue
The Spiral Staircase
“The Spiral Staircase set the tone for everything. The venue itself spoke to me right away—the old architecture, chandeliers, the wallpaper in every room, the beautiful flooring, and the women who own and run it. Every detail has so much character. The curves, the murals, and the architecture inspired how we placed the florals and built the flow of the shoot. The staircase installation was the highlight. It framed the couple perfectly and captured the movement of the space. The dinner table with blue velvet, candlelight, and gold detailing was another favorite. It felt elegant and grounded.” –Karen Aucoin, Owner, Studio 131 Weddings and Events | JoBelle
“The Spiral Staircase is intentionally designed so that each room carries its own distinct personality and light. The color story truly sets the tone and emotion of the environment. It’s a photographer’s dream—you could spend an entire day exploring its nooks and crannies, uncovering new compositions and moods in every corner.” –Christina, Heart & Root Photography










Estimated Cost for a Wedding of This Scale (150 guests, Tampa Bay area): Venue: $6,000–$8,000 | Photography: $3,000–$5,000 | Videography: $2,000–$4,000 | Floral and Design: $12,000–$18,000 | Rentals and Decor: $5,000–$7,000 | Lighting and Draping: $2,500 | DJ and Entertainment: $1,500–$2,000 | Cake and Desserts: $600–$1,200 | Hair and Makeup: $1,000–$1,500 | Stationery and Invitations: $800–$1,200 | Catering and Bar Service: $15,000–$20,000 | Planner and Coordination: $2,500–$4,000 | Estimated Total: $85,000–$100,000
